Ready, aim, serve! I’ve been a fan of the Top Spin series since it debuted. 2K Sports shares some new screenshots for the upcoming Top Spin 3, being developed at their PAM Development studio. Top Spin 3 includes more than 25 of the world’s top tennis superstars including Roger Federer, Andy Roddick, Maria Sharapova, James Blake, and many others. With all-new action-packed features including signature player animations and expressions, weather changes, situation-specific behaviors, along with revamped audio with enhanced crowd reaction, Top Spin 3 serves up a realistic and exciting tennis video game experience.

Fans will also have the opportunity to play on more than 40 prestigious and visually stunning venues from around the world such as Roland Garros in Paris (French Open) and Rod Laver Arena in Melbourne (Australian Open). Adding to the immersive gameplay experience, fans can utilize a new and innovative Player Creator to customize their own unique tennis stars with free-form body sculpting, makeup, and tattoos. Competitive players will also be able to create matches online and test their skills against friends or other ranked players around the world.
Screenshots: Top Spin 3
It’ll be available this Spring for the Xbox 360, PS3 and Wii. (screenshots are from 360 and PS3)
